While bunk beds can be an amazing addition to a child's room, safety must constantly be the leading concern. Here are essential precaution to bear in mind:
Guardrails
Every top bunk ought to have guardrails on both sides to prevent unintentional falls. The guardrails must be at least 5 inches higher than the top of the bed mattress.
Durable Ladders
Guarantee the ladder is tough and has safety functions such as broad actions and non-slip rungs. Additionally, consider the place of the ladder for simple access.
Mattress Size
Constantly utilize the manufacturer-recommended bed mattress size. A proper fit ensures the bed mattress does not move around or develop a space that can be hazardous.
Age Recommendations
Bunk beds are normally advised for kids aged 6 and older. Guarantee more youthful kids are supervised when using the leading bunk or go with options developed for younger children.
Routine Maintenance
Periodically examine the bed's stability and the condition of the ladder and guardrails. Tighten any loose screws or bolts and change any worn-out elements.
FAQs about Bunk Beds for Kids1. At what age can my child securely use a top bunk?
Bunk beds are normally advised for children aged 6 and older. Always supervise younger children on the leading bunk.
2. What kind of mattress is best for a bunk bed?
A basic twin mattress is commonly used for many bunk beds. Always check the producer's guidelines for specific suggestions.
3. Can bunk beds be separated into 2 beds?
Lots of bunk beds are designed to be convertible, allowing you to separate them into specific beds if wanted.
4. How can I make the most of area in a space with a bunk bed?
Consider incorporating storage options like under-bed drawers or shelving on the side. Loft beds can also supply area for desks or play locations underneath.
5. Exist any particular security requirements I should know when purchasing a bunk bed?
Search for bunk beds that fulfill the requirements set by the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) and those certified with ASTM (American Society for Testing and Materials) requirements.
